Tasting Notes and Characteristics:
Santa Julia Plus Malbec 750ml greets the palate with a smooth, medium-bodied feel that makes it an easy choice for casual dinners or lively gatherings. With an ABV of 13.5%, this Argentine wine is crafted in Mendoza, where the high-altitude vineyards and sustainable practices bring out the best in Malbec grapes. Its approachable style and balanced structure make it a versatile option for both new wine drinkers and seasoned enthusiasts.
In each glass, you’ll find vibrant notes of ripe plum, blackberry, and subtle hints of spice layered over soft tannins. The juicy fruit character pairs beautifully with grilled steak, enhancing the meat’s smoky flavors while cutting through its richness. It also complements aged cheddar by highlighting the cheese’s nutty depth without overpowering it, making Santa Julia Plus Malbec a smart pick for food-friendly occasions.
Producer Information: Bodega Santa Julia
Bodega Santa Julia is based in Mendoza, Argentina, a region celebrated for its high-altitude vineyards and ideal grape-growing conditions. Founded in the 1990s by the Zuccardi family, the winery was named after Julia Zuccardi as a tribute to family heritage and dedication. Their production approach centers on sustainable viticulture, organic farming practices, and minimal intervention in both vineyard and cellar. This commitment ensures that each wine reflects the unique terroir of Mendoza while maintaining environmental responsibility.
Beyond their flagship Malbecs, Bodega Santa Julia offers an extensive portfolio that includes varietals such as Cabernet Sauvignon, Chardonnay, Torrontés, Syrah, Bonarda, and Tempranillo. The winery also produces sparkling wines using traditional methods and has developed organic lines to cater to health-conscious consumers. In addition to still wines, they have experimented with natural wines and limited-edition blends that highlight lesser-known Argentine grapes. Their innovation extends into vermouths crafted from estate-grown botanicals as well as grappa-style spirits distilled from pomace left over after winemaking.
